Mia Ristić Advances at Antalya Challenger: Qualifiers Update

by Ethan Brooks

ANTALYA, Turkey – Serbian tennis player Mia Ristić, 19, took a significant step toward a major tournament today, winning her first-round qualifying match at the Challenger event in Antalya. Ristić defeated Russia’s Darja Astakhova 6-3, 6-2, advancing her bid for a spot in the main draw. The match, whereas decisive on the scoreboard, reportedly took an hour and 50 minutes to complete.

The victory marks a promising start for Ristić, currently ranked 274th in the world by the Women’s Tennis Association (WTA), as she aims to break into the top 250. This qualifying tournament in Antalya represents a key opportunity for the young Serbian player to elevate her ranking and gain valuable experience on the international stage. The path forward isn’t easy, however, as Ristić will need to overcome another Russian opponent to reach the main draw.

A Hard-Fought First Set

According to reports from Telegraf.rs, the first set proved to be a closely contested affair. Ristić initially gained a break advantage, only to find herself trailing shortly after in a series of broken serves. Despite the back-and-forth nature of the set, she ultimately managed to secure the lead.

The second set saw a more assertive performance from Ristić. She immediately broke Astakhova’s serve at the start and maintained that advantage through the fourth game, building momentum toward a decisive victory. Her ability to consolidate the early break proved crucial in securing the win.

Next Up: Ibragimova

Ristić’s next challenge will be Alevtina Ibragimova, another representative from Russia. The upcoming match is expected to be less challenging, as Ristić is ranked approximately 50 places higher than her opponent. This favorable ranking suggests she enters the second round of qualifying as the clear favorite.

Ristić’s current WTA ranking of 274 places her just outside the top 250, a milestone she’s aiming to achieve. Her career record currently stands at 93-66, with two ITF titles to her name, according to Wikipedia. She achieved a career-high singles ranking of No. 266 in August 2024.

Rising Serbian Talent

Mia Ristić has been steadily gaining recognition within the tennis world. In August 2022, at the age of 16, she secured her first professional tournament win at the $25k ITF event in Vrnjačka Banja, Serbia, defeating Cristina Dinu in the final. She further demonstrated her potential in July 2023 by qualifying for her first WTA Tour main-draw debut at the Palermo Ladies Open, overcoming Çağla Büyükakçay and Kathinka von Deichmann in qualifying matches.

Ristić’s junior career also included a notable achievement: winning the U16 European Championship in Přerov, Czech Republic, in July 2022, without dropping a set. In the final, she defeated Marta Soriano Santiago, losing only two games.
